KTM 125 Duke 2025 Specifications
Let’s take a closer look at the detailed specifications of the KTM 125 Duke 2025. This table compares the new model with its predecessor to highlight the improvements.
| Specification | KTM 125 Duke 2025 | KTM 125 Duke (Old) |
|---|---|---|
| Engine Capacity | 124.7 cc | 124.7 cc |
| Max Power | 14.75 bhp | 14.3 bhp |
| Max Torque | 12 Nm | 11.5 Nm |
| Gearbox | 6-speed | 6-speed |
| Weight | 159 kg | 159 kg |
| Suspension (Front) | USD Forks | USD Forks |
| Suspension (Rear) | Mono-shock | Mono-shock |
| Brakes (Front & Rear) | Disc with ABS | Disc with ABS |

Performance & Ride Quality
While the 125cc segment is known for being beginner-friendly, KTM has made sure the 125 Duke 2025 delivers engaging performance.
| Parameter | Details |
|---|---|
| Engine Type | Single-cylinder, Liquid-cooled |
| Top Speed | Approx. 115 km/h |
| 0 to 60 km/h | 5.5 seconds (approx.) |
| Fuel Tank Capacity | 13.5 liters |
| Mileage (Claimed) | 45 km/l |
| Cooling System | Liquid Cooling |
| Clutch | Wet multi-disc |
| Frame | Steel Trellis Frame |
The lightweight frame and WP suspension system help the bike maintain stability even during sharp turns or heavy braking, making it an ideal choice for city rides.

Competitors in the Segment
While KTM 125 Duke 2025 is a standout, it does face stiff competition in the market. Here’s how it stacks up against its main rivals:
| Bike Model | Engine | Power | Price (Ex-showroom) |
|---|---|---|---|
| KTM 125 Duke 2025 | 124.7 cc | 14.75 bhp | ₹1.85 Lakhs |
| Yamaha MT 15 V2 | 155 cc | 18.4 bhp | ₹1.69 Lakhs |
| TVS Apache RTR 160 4V | 159.7 cc | 17.4 bhp | ₹1.45 Lakhs |
| Bajaj Pulsar NS125 | 124.45 cc | 11.99 bhp | ₹1.10 Lakhs |
| Hero Xtreme 160R | 163 cc | 15.2 bhp | ₹1.35 Lakhs |
While other bikes offer more power at a lower price, KTM’s superior build quality, premium components, and brand appeal make it a unique proposition.
